Course structure

• Introduction to AI for Health Wearable Devices
• Machine Learning Fundamentals for Wearable Technology
• Data Analytics and Signal Processing in Health Wearables
• Advanced Algorithms for Real-Time Health Monitoring
• Ethical and Regulatory Considerations in AI-Driven Health Devices
• Sensor Integration and IoT for Wearable Health Solutions
• AI-Powered Predictive Analytics for Personalized Healthcare
• User Experience Design for Health Wearable Interfaces
• Case Studies in AI-Driven Health Wearable Innovations
• Capstone Project: Developing AI Solutions for Wearable Health Devices

Career path

AI Engineer: Design and implement AI algorithms for health wearable devices, focusing on real-time data processing and predictive analytics. High demand in the UK job market.

Data Scientist: Analyze large datasets from wearable devices to derive actionable insights. Average data scientist salary in the UK is competitive, reflecting strong demand.

Machine Learning Specialist: Develop ML models to enhance wearable device functionality, such as activity tracking and health monitoring.

Health Tech Analyst: Bridge the gap between healthcare and technology, ensuring wearable devices meet regulatory and user needs.

Wearable Device Developer: Focus on hardware and software integration for next-gen health wearables, a niche but growing field in the UK.
